About the role

EdgeTier is currently looking for a Revenue Operations Specialist to join our team on a full time basis. This hands on role will be perfect for someone who is proactive about using data to drive business decisions. The successful candidate in this role will work with a variety of stakeholders across the sales and management team to drive our commercial strategy forwards.

This role will operate on a hybrid basis and be based out of our Dublin office.

What you'll be doing?

As our new Revenue Operations Specialist, you'll be a key player in enabling the success of our sales team. You'll achieve this through reviewing our sales process and tools, proactively improving and resolving bottlenecks where appropriate, shaping and driving EdgeTier's commercial strategy, and using data to elevate and guide our commercial team. While no two days in a start up are ever the same, some of your more typical responsibilities will include:

Systems Management
  • Managing our CRM (Hubspot) and related systems.

  • Promoting new tooling and bringing new technology for testing.

  • Ensuring all systems have reliable data to manage all commercial aspects of the company.

Commercial Strategy
  • Aligning sales, marketing, and customer success teams around shared revenue goals.

  • Shaping the go-to-market strategy and leading in its execution. Partnering with C-Level during planning and delivery.

  • Working with Marketing on lead scoring, campaign tracking, and attribution.

  • Working with Customer Success on renewal processes, upselling playbooks, and measuring progress.

Data Reporting
  • Building and maintaining dashboards and reports for sales, marketing, and customer success.

  • Completely understanding all funnel metrics and surfacing insights to the wider team.

  • Analysing revenue performance and recommending improvements.

Forecasting
  • Accurately forecasting revenue across commercial teams.

  • Iterating and improving on forecasting models.

Process Design
  • Defining, measuring, reporting on, and improving the key processes involved in how teams interact, eg. where inbound leads go, response times, deal stages, handovers, etc.

  • Identifying bottlenecks or inefficiencies in key processes and solving them.

Drive Strategic Initiatives
  • Leading initiatives within the company such as territory planning, comp plan design, defining partnering strategy, etc.

Ownership and Delivery
  • Being responsible for metric improvements in the commercial function.

  • Recommending improvements and owning the implementation of them.

  • Acting as a project manager for strategic commercial initiatives.

Who you are

You are a Revenue Operations Specialist who is hands-on and proactive. You'll be naturally curious about data and eager to understand the why behind the numbers you encounter. You'll also be a strong team player capable of using both your rapport-building skills as well as your data driven mindset to turn strong personalities around to your way of thinking.

You'll need:
  • 3 to 5 years of Revenue Operations experience in a start up environment or as the sole Revenue Operations contributor for a large territory/team.

  • Previous experience working within the SaaS, IT, Tech, or a similar industry.

  • Previous experience working with a CRM and Sales enablement tools.

  • Strong ability to work with data, build dashboards and reports, and communicate findings effectively to relevant stakeholders.

  • Strong interpersonal skills.

Nice to Have
  • Previous experience using Hubspot

  • Previous sales enablement experience

Why you should join us
  • Be part of an Irish company that's innovating and revolutionising the customer service industry globally!

  • We're humble, but have won lots of awards. #11 in Deloitte's Technology Fast 50, Sifted Europe's Fastest-Growing Startups, Wired Europe's Hottest Startups, Technology Innovation of the Year, + many more!

  • Everyone at EdgeTier shares in the success. We offer generous share options, and a bonus structure to round out each compensation package.

  • Keep Growing budget of €2,000 annually to spend on your professional growth and learning.

  • Enjoy your time outside of work with 23 days of annual leave in addition to annual company shut-down days, a fully paid sabbatical after 4 years of service, and increasing leave entitlements with continued tenure.

  • We invest in your health & wellbeing with health insurance, a bike-to-work scheme, and future security with a company-matched pension plan (for Ireland-based employees).
